New dreamweaver view in browser issue, can someone help

In the old dreamweaver before I updated to 2017 version, when I completed my layout, I hit F12 and it showed in my browser where I could crosscheck myself before I go live on my page on a web page.  With this new version, there isn't away to do with short cut except I have to go to File > real time preview and it gives me a numeric URL, when I click on the links to check all of them, it says page not found.  What did I do wrong?  My links are good.  Can someone help?  What wrong with the F12 short cut and I can doublecheck....

    Correct answer BenPleysier

    Real-time Preview will only show the currently open document. If you want the old way of viewing in a browser, right-click the file name and choose Open in Browser > the browser of your choice.
